Dexcom is looking to improve human health by developing personalized, actionable insights and reinventing unique biosensing-technology experiences, aiming to become a leading consumer health technology company.

Requirements

  • You bring strong visual design skills and a sharp sense of UI aesthetics.
  • You have experience driving visual design for mobile apps leveraging Material Design or iOS HIG.
  • You have worked in Figma or Sketch/Abstract.
  • You have worked on visual support of product design.
  • Experience with WCAG accessibility guidelines is a plus.
  • Knowledge of HTML/CSS or other programming languages to effectively communicate with developers is a plus.

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with UX designers, developers, stakeholders, and partners to design user interface for Selo and other initiatives in the Dexcom portfolio.
  • Closely collaborate with the user interface design team to elevate and execute our UI design strategy.
  • Drive innovation, consistency, clarity and ease of use for Dexcom end users.
  • Utilize and contribute to Dexcom’s Design System.
  • Present design proposals with confidence. Seek to inform and influence the audience.
  • Ensure that designs are implemented as intended across iOS, Android, Web apps, and other devices through collaboration with development engineers.
  • Own the results. Be accountable for the project and design decisions.

Other

  • Learn from existing members of the team and mentor your colleagues.
  • Be a design diplomat. Socialize ideas with stakeholders and design partners to gain alignment. Be willing to compromise to find a mutually agreeable solution.
  • Be a positive influence on our culture. Build up our teams, departments, and company through words and actions. Be welcoming of feedback and respectful disagreement.
  • You thrive in a highly collaborative, fluid, fast-paced environment.
  • You have a proven ability managing schedules, prioritizing tasks, and working within deadlines.
  • You bring a proactive, accountable approach. You can show ownership and lead your projects.
  • 5-15% Travel Required
  • Typically requires a Bachelor’s degree and a minimum of 5 -8 years of related experience.
  • This is a remote role; however, candidates located within a commutable driving distance to our San Diego office are highly preferred, as in-person collaboration will be required.
